NICK O'BRIEN

Nick O’Brien is a college strength and conditioning coach, national level strongman competitor and highland games athlete.

With over a decade of experience in the field, Nick has worked with hundreds of athletes at the Division I and III level, in addition to multiple professional athletes including MLB/MiLB, MLL/PLL/NLL, MLS/USL and National team players. Over his career he has coached Conference Champs, MLB, MLL, and NLL draft picks, International Team players, professional athletes, as well as 5 National Championships teams. He has a Master’s degree in Applied Health Physiology, Bachelor’s degree in Exercise Science and currently holds professional certifications through the NSCA and CSCCa as a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S) and as Strength and Conditioning Coach Certified (SCCC) respectively.  

With more than 10 years of experience in coaching and competing, Nick has traveled the country as an athlete, consultant and coach.  Originally from Oceanside, CA, Nick currently resides in Jacksonville, FL. 

S&C COACH

Nick is currently serving as an Assistant Strength & Conditioning Coach at the University of North Florida. In this role he directly oversees comprehensive training for the Baseball, Beach Volleyball, and Women’s Soccer teams, in addition to directing the sports performance department’s internship program.

Throughout his career he has trained a multitude of different sports, at the Division I and Division III level as well as individual professional, National, and International level athletes. Coach O’Brien has served in various capacities at eight different collegiate universities as well as the private sector, prior to his current position. 

In addition to his current role, Nick trains and consults with various professional athletes throughout the year. This includes MLB/MiLB, MLL/PLL, MLS/USL, fellow strongman and highland games athletes, military personal, and future Olympians. 

ATHLETE

Nick is a lead-from-the-front style coach and that is personified in his own personal training and competition background. He competes Nationally at both Strongman and Highland Games which he’s been training in since 2011 and 2017 respectively. 

Growing up regularly moving around the country, he became accustom to constantly trying new sports and joining new teams before settling on two (hockey and soccer) after attending two different high schools in two different states (NC and MD). Keeping with that narrative, Nick picked up another new sport, lacrosse, while attending college but due to a severe injury leading into his freshman year, took a year off before returning to play four years at the NCLL level. 

In addition to still actively training and competing in both strongman and highland games, he plays for the local Central California Lacrosse Club team and is beginning to take classes in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u.

Nick’s broad athletic background, training and under the bar experience brings a unique perspective and coaching philosophy to the athletes and teams he has the opportunity to work alongside of.

ARMY OFFICER

The military has always been a large part of Nick’s world, having been surrounded by it throughout his life. Coming from a long tradition of service members in his family and growing up in a military household constantly on the move, made the decision relatively easy for him to follow suit.

He enlisted in the military in 2022 and was commissioned as an Officer in the United States Army in March of 2023 following his graduation from Army Officer Candidate School (OCS) at For Benning, GA (class 004-23). Second Lieutenant O’Brien currently serves as a Platoon Leader for the 381st Engineer Support Company. “Dig Deep”
